Solution for (35x-6y)+(36x+61y)= equation:


Simplifying
(35x + -6y) + (36x + 61y) = 0

Remove parenthesis around (35x + -6y)
35x + -6y + (36x + 61y) = 0

Remove parenthesis around (36x + 61y)
35x + -6y + 36x + 61y = 0

Reorder the terms:
35x + 36x + -6y + 61y = 0

Combine like terms: 35x + 36x = 71x
71x + -6y + 61y = 0

Combine like terms: -6y + 61y = 55y
71x + 55y = 0

Solving
71x + 55y =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-55y' to each side of the equation.
71x + 55y + -55y = 0 + -55y

Combine like terms: 55y + -55y = 0
71x + 0 = 0 + -55y
71x = 0 + -55y
Remove the zero:
71x = -55y

Divide each side by '71'.
x = -0.7746478873y

Simplifying
x = -0.7746478873y
